News: Adesh Samaroo in hospital after car crash

Thursday, April 07, 2005 - 01:10 PM
Trinidad and Tobago

Chutney Soca star Adesh Samaroo lost control of his Frontier jeep early Tuesday morning and crashed into a wall, suffering fractures to his skull and cheekbones, a broken jaw and slight swelling to the brain.

Football: TTFF sacks Bertille St. Clair as Leo Beenhakker takes over

Friday, April 01, 2005 - 12:30 PM
Trinidad and Tobago

Former Netherlands and Real Madrid manager Leo Beenhakker has replaced Bertille St Clair as the new head coach of the Trinidad and Tobago senior football team, effective immediately.
